Heads up: if the Lintrock baseline file in the Quarrow repo drifts from main, CI fails with a "stale baseline" error even when the code is fine. Quick fix is to regenerate the baseline on a clean checkout and re-push. If a customer build is blocked, confirm the failing run matches the token below before escalating.

build token for yadug-yagag: htk21_c863c33eb8b82c0c9c152

### Step 4: Update pagination handling

The Plumeline public REST API now uses cursor-based pagination instead of page-number offsets. New team members: offset parameters are still accepted for one release but return a deprecation header. Clients must read the cursor token from each response and pass it forward; tokens expire, so do not persist them long-term. Page-size limits are enforced server-side. The relevant service configuration values appear below.

service settings:
[briion]
team = oliael
access_code = ac_23d22a
host = briion.sivrelgrid.local
port = 8000
owner = pelox.tamvan
peer = olimir.paliqsys.test

Night-shift staff: Floor 4 of the Tellhaven Building opens this week. After 21:00, access is via the rear stairwell only; the lifts are locked out overnight during the settling period. Complete a walk-through of the new floor once per shift and log it. The stairwell keypad accepts the code below.

badge for yahop-fawep: bdg-XBKXI-68071

**Runbook: Greenhouse sensor drift (Verdanta controller)**

Humidity probes in Verdanta units drift upward roughly 2% per month. Alert fires when readings diverge >5% from the reference probe. Do not recalibrate remotely during active irrigation cycles. Flag affected units, schedule field recalibration, and suppress the alert for 24h max. Drift history charts and the recalibration procedure are on the page below.

operations page: https://jenkins.torvadyn.local/build/deploy/display/pages/611247f0a622ae80